At the side of each Converse trainer, there are random holes that appear to be a standard design feature of every shoe.

The first reason for these “holes”  is pretty obvious, to allow air in and thus avoid smelly feet but the second purpose isn’t quite as clear.

Spotted on Cosmopolitan , those side holes can be used to go a little mad with your laces.

The below video explains how to use the side holes to change up your lacing style although to be fair, I can’t see anyone having the time or inclination to try this on a daily basis.
